IAG Aero Group Plans Bay County, Florida, Operations
12/20/2024
The $107 million project will include a 120,000-square-foot aircraft engine MRO facility, a 40,000-square-foot engine test complex, and a 140,000-square-foot warehouse Hub.
“As a global company, we are proud to establish robust aviation facilities in Bay County, where the aviation sector is experiencing remarkable growth,” said Mauricio Luna, CEO of IAG Aero Group. “The proximity to ECP’s 10,000-foot runway was particularly attractive to our organization, providing a strategic advantage for our operations and enhancing our ability to better serve our clients.”
IAG Aero Group is composed of IAG Engine Center USA, IAG Engine Center Europe, IAG Engine Field Services, IAG Materials, and IAG Trading.
“We are excited to witness the culmination of years of effort turning into high-impact job creation for projects in our Region,” noted Jennifer Conoley, President & CEO of Florida’s Great Northwest. “IAG’s investment reinforces Northwest Florida’s position as a major player within the Gulf Coast Aerospace Corridor.”
“IAG Aero Group choosing Bay County is a testament to our Region’s capacity to further excellence in the aviation sector,” added Becca Hardin, President of Bay EDA. “The arrival of this project will only propel Northwest Florida forward, attracting more investment and interest in our area as a hub for aviation innovation.”
